Charles Rosseter a Deserter from Burgoynes Army having been apprehended and brought before the Board and it appearing from the Information of sundry well affected Inhabitants that since the Time of his Desertion he has behaved himself in a becoming manner -- Whereupon resolved that it be recommended to him to remove from this Part of the Country on account of it's disaffection.
